Republican vice presidential nominee Paul Ryan will campaign today on this question: Are Americans better off today than they were four years ago? 

Maryland Gov. Martin O’Malley (D) on Sunday struggled to answer the question, prompting Obama campaign officials to counter Republican attacks by saying firmly the U.S. is better off today than it was four years ago.
